DirectX 11 so far not so good!
So DX11 increased my BC2 load times a ridiculous amount! Also lower my FPS by 20. When I went back to DX10 my FPS went from low 30's to mid 50's. Anyone think this will get better with DX updates?:thumbdwn:
|
Re: DirectX 11 so far not so good!
It's a driver issue with the long load times with BFBC2, ATI had the same issues with their 5000 series and DX11 as well, but that was corrected in a driver update. Hopefully NVIDIA will fix theirs soon as well.
BFBC2 isn't really a good showcase for DX11 either. It also isn't a strong game for team Green also, as ATI consistently gets better benchmarks in that game. For a much better implementation of DX11 on NVIDIA cards, look at Metro 2033 or DiRT2. |
